Abstract
A method for determining overbounds comprises the steps of determining conservative overbounds (qi) of at least one error (εi) in a first phase space, multiplying the conservative overbounds (qi) of errors (εi) in the first phase space by a first parameter (θ(−x)·2) and a second parameter (θ(x)·2), and determining an upper bound for the integrity risk at the alert limit (pw,int(AL)) in a second phase space using overbounds (qi) of errors (εi) in the first phase space by the first parameter (θ(−x)·2) and the second parameter (θ(x)·2).
